Local Election Results 2003

New Forest

Whole council up for election on new ward boundaries.

Consolidated results — New Forest 2003

Party Votes Percent Seats
Conservative 23803 51.5% 32
Liberal Democrat 18712 40.5% 27
Independent 2723 5.9% 1
Labour 745 1.6% 0
Green Party 124 0.3% 0
UK Independence Party 117 0.3% 0
